So, this website Laptorockers was doing a remix contest of Damndogs songs a few days ago and the band was interviewed. Here it is:

Chris Cester and Mark Wilson already made name & fame as core members of the Australian rock outfit Jet, but have taken a different direction as DAMNDOGS. Completed by longtime friends Mitch McIvor and Louis Macklin, the band doesn't produce rock music à la Jet, but a unique style of their own.

Currently DAMNDOGS are running a remix contest here with us at Laptoprockers, offering a perfect opportunity to have a chat with Chris about what's driving him.

With Jet you guys more or less enjoyed the status of rockstars. The direction you took with DAMDOGS tends more to have an underground scope. How does that feel?

"With DAMNDOGS, people are more interested in the sound we are making than how quickly we 'made it', or how much money we earned or what we are trying to sound like, or any of that crap. It's clearly not in a Jet sort of 'realm', sonically speaking."

Is that why did you started DAMDOGS in the first place - or did you become sort of Jet tired?

"None of those reasons. DAMNDOGS has nothing to do with Jet at all. It started because my cousin Mitch and I had always wanted to make music together and Jet had some time off...so off we went."

Do you think DAMDOGS will get you back into the charts?

"If it did, that would be an incredible coup, given that at the moment the charts are full of formulaic nonsense, it's all the same song to me. No - we are on our own mission. We'd rather have a packed room of people who are having their minds blown than an interview with Matt Lauer. We're winning respect as an interesting band with a great live show, so those are our charts."

Why did you decide to put up 5 brand new tracks in a remix contest?

"We thought it would be a great new way for people to hear the band and also to differentiate DAMNDOGS from Jet. This EP is perfect for remixing, because the tones are cool, and the songs are quite sparse, which means there is plenty of room for imaginative remixers to do something interesting with it."

What do you expect or hope remixers will do with your music?


"Really I think we just want the people involved here to throw away the concept of the original song and give us back something that's inventive and interesting. The winning remix is going on our remix EP, and there are some stellar remixes already going on it, so I'd want people to really push themselves. We're all really excited to hear what people have done with this."

What will be next from DAMNDOGS?

"It's gonna be a big year for DAMNDOGS. We have some festival shows coming up in Australia this summer, which is December....but even before that, we have some more US shows lining up, on the East Coast. Following that, we will be in the studio making an LP. We can't wait to get there...we have 25 songs already and it's only September!!"
